여러 도메인에 여러 계정이 있습니다. 관리/액세스 기능을 위해 다른 계정으로 실행하는 기능이 필요한 경우가 많습니다.
일반적으로 나는 문제 없이 이 작업을 수행합니다. 아이러니하게도 제가 매일 사용하는 컴퓨터는 20대 중 1대에 불과합니다.
다른 사용자 이름에 액세스하려면 다음을 수행합니다. CMD.exe를 Shift 마우스 오른쪽 버튼으로 클릭하고 cmd에서 "다른 사용자로 실행"을 선택한 다음 "explorer" / "explorer.exe" / "explorer /separate" "Control" 등을 입력합니다. (영향을 받지 않는 컴퓨터에서는 이것이 매력적으로 작동합니다!)
Window가 Explorer.exe를 분리/실행하면 제가 승격된 보조 사용자 이름으로 열립니다. 하지만 단순히 현재 사용자(내가 Windows에 로그인한 사용자)로 분리됩니다.
나는 cmd에서 실행하는 다른 많은 방법을 시도했습니다: "runas /user:domain\username" "explorer"
또는
runas /사용자:도메인\사용자 이름 "C:\WINDOWS\explorer.exe /separate"
변경 없음
도와주세요. 필요한 계정에 액세스하기 위해 잠시 로그아웃했다가 다시 돌아가야 하는 것은 정말 고통스러운 일입니다.
다시 말하지만, 분리하는 동안 오류가 발생하지 않으며 창이 잘 분리됩니다. CMD는 내 비밀번호를 잘 받아들이고 cmd가 다른 사용자 아래에 있는 것처럼 작동합니다. 하지만 실제로는 그렇습니다. Windows 탐색기에서는 Windows에 로그온한 현재 사용자의 바탕 화면을 계속 볼 수 있습니다. 실제로는 해당 다른 사용자의 프로필을 볼 수 있어야 합니다.
답변1
이것이 다른 컴퓨터에서도 어떻게 작동하는지 잘 모르겠지만, 알려주시면 감사하겠습니다.explorer.exe는 첫 번째 인스턴스와 별도로 실행됩니다.너는 가야 해 :
HKEY_CLASSES_ROOT\AppID\{CDCBCFCA-3CDC-436f-A4E2-0E02075250C2}키를 제거(더 나은 이름 바꾸기)실행(먼저 이 키의 소유권을 가져와야 합니다)
이에 대해 좀 더 읽은 후 소유권을 얻은 후 키를 삭제하는 대신 dcomcnfg.exe를 실행하고(실행을 통해) "구성 요소 서비스" -> "컴퓨터" -> "내 컴퓨터" -> 확장할 수도 있다는 것을 알았습니다. "DCOM 구성"에서 "Elevated-Unelevated Explorer Factory"를 검색하여 해당 속성을 열고 "ID" 탭에서 "시작 사용자" 옵션을 선택합니다. 그러나 dcomcnfg.exe를 실행하기 전에 소유권을 얻은 경우에만 변경할 수 있으며 레지스트리를 직접 편집하는 데는 아무런 차이가 없습니다. RunAs 키도 삭제하고 예상대로 값을 바꾸지 않습니다.